Bhubaneswar, May 5: The coastal part of Odisha is likely to get relief from scorching heat conditions given spells of rain predicted in the region in the next 48 hours.
According to the India Meteorological Department (IMD), spells of rain are very likely to lash the coastal region in the next 48 hours. Similarly, rains will occur in the south and north parts on May 7 and 8, respectively.
Meanwhile, heatwave continued to grip Odisha. Capital city Bhubaneswar recorded 33.2 degree Celsius by 8.30 am today. A high humidity condition disturbed the residents of the city.
